Boneless chicken breasts are 30% protein, 70-100 baht a kilo at Tesco/BigC, easy to cook, and the beach dogs love the cooked skin.

The problem is one cannot eat chicken 3 times a day for life. Protein drinks can fill voids where you don't feel like eating chicken, or cooking. I find them useful after a hard workout when I just want to sit and relax - sipping on a high protein drink... then later on when I'm hungry I go for a solid meal of whatever...

I go for the non-flavoured whey concentrate from Club Protein. It's a very good price and you can make up your own flavours. I mix it in a shaker with apple sauce. Do you really want to be stuck with a huge tub of one particular flavour? Also, most flavoured protein powders are sweetened and flavoured for a single serve of about 30 grams. If you want to go double, you're going to find it tough going. I like about 60 grams after a hard workout, which is easily done if it's non-flavoured - you can put as much in as you like.
